Motorsport Ireland reveals “progressive step” to revive WRC bid

Ireland tabled a bid to secure a three-year contract to host the WRC from next year, before it was halted in April after failing to obtain the required government funding.The WRC Promoter had approved plans to bring the championship back to the island nation for the first time since 2009, if the required funding was secured. Motorsport Ireland had asked for €15 million from the Irish government …Keep reading

Isle of Man TT 2024: Dunlop makes history in Supertwin race with record 27th win

The 35-year-old matched the all-time record of 26 previously held by his late uncle Joey Dunlop since 2000 last Saturday in the opening Supersport race of TT 2024.Dunlop was denied the chance to better that in last Sunday’s Superbike TT when a visor issue knocked him out of a commanding lead, but he came into Wednesday’s rescheduled Supertwin contest as the favourite.Leading on corrected time …Keep reading
